CAS 99-07-0
:3-(Dimethylamino)phenol
Description:
3-(Dimethylamino)phenol, also known as N,N-Dimethyl-3-aminophenol, is an organic compound characterized by its aromatic structure featuring a phenolic group and a dimethylamino substituent. It appears as a solid or crystalline substance, typically exhibiting a dark color. This compound is soluble in water and organic solvents, making it versatile for various applications. It is primarily used in the dye and pigment industry, particularly in the formulation of hair dyes and colorants due to its ability to form stable color complexes. Additionally, 3-(Dimethylamino)phenol can act as a reducing agent and is involved in various chemical reactions, including those in organic synthesis. Safety considerations are important, as it may pose health risks upon exposure, necessitating proper handling and usage protocols. The compound's reactivity and properties make it a valuable intermediate in the production of other chemical substances.
Formula:C8H11NO
InChI:InChI=1S/C8H11NO/c1-9(2)7-4-3-5-8(10)6-7/h3-6,10H,1-2H3
InChI key:InChIKey=MESJRHHDBDCQTH-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:N(C)(C)C1=CC(O)=CC=C1
